Professional
SQL Server 2000 Programming
When
it comes to selecting computer books, deciding which
book to buy can sometimes be even more confusing than
the software it is written about. However, if you are
looking for a book to instruct you on the use of SQL
Server 2000, Professional SQL Server 2000 Programming
is an excellent choice.
In
addition to providing a thorough treatment of SQL Server
2000 development, Rob Vieira's extensive reference also
devotes quite a lot of space to covering SQL in general
and issues relating to database design. Included is
a complete introduction to Transact-SQL and an excellent
chapter on normalization that will help demystify an
over-referenced but much misunderstood database design
concept. There is also in-depth information on the new
features of SQL Server 2000, including indexed views,
user-defined functions, and support of XML. Sadly, there's
no accompanying CD-ROM, but source code for the book
can be downloaded from the Wrox Web site.
While
you don't need any knowledge of SQL Server or database
administration to make the most of this book, you will
need a reasonable understanding of programming fundamentals.
That said, the author's down-to-earth style makes it
possible for anyone with some programming background,
and the will to learn, to really get comfortable with
SQL Server 2000 development. If you are looking for
a book that combines rich content with clear explanation,
look no further. --Peter Lunn, Amazon.co.uk
